General Description
2,4,6-trinitrophenol, also known as picric acid, is a yellow crystalline solid that is highly explosive and toxic. It is used as an explosive, a dye, and a chemical reagent. 2,6-dimethylpyridine, on the other hand, is a colorless liquid with a strong odor, used as a solvent and in the production of pharmaceuticals and pesticides. When these two chemicals are combined in a 1:1 ratio, they form a mixture that may have potential applications in various industries, including pharmaceuticals, pesticides, and chemical reagents. However, caution should be exercised when handling the mixture, as picric acid is highly explosive and toxic, and 2,6-dimethylpyridine is flammable and may cause irritation to the skin, eyes, and respiratory system.
Check Digit Verification of cas no
The CAS Registry Mumber 16625-32-4 includes 8 digits separated into 3 groups by hyphens. The first part of the number,starting from the left, has 5 digits, 1,6,6,2 and 5 respectively; the second part has 2 digits, 3 and 2 respectively.
Calculate Digit Verification of CAS Registry Number 16625-32:
(7*1)+(6*6)+(5*6)+(4*2)+(3*5)+(2*3)+(1*2)=104
104 % 10 = 4
So 16625-32-4 is a valid CAS Registry Number.
